Abstract
565,914. Trench diggers. HENDERSON, W. M. July 1, 1943, No. 10681. [Class 6 (i)] Trenches are excavated by a rotary implement 20 associated with means for depositing the displaced material in advance of the implement, and further means for moving the material to one side of the line of travel of the implement. The apparatus is coupled at its forward end to a tractor or the like 26 having lifting and sustaining gear and driving gearing 25 for the various members. The rotor 20 is formed with radial blades 24 rotating in the opposite direction to the wheels of the tractor &c., thus lifting a slice of soil which is pushed forwardly by the scraper 38 and then diverted by the arm 43. The power take-off shaft 25 transmits movement through a crank-shaft 28, crank 31 and connecting rods 32 to a pair of arms 29, each with a pawl 30 effecting intermittent movement of the rotor 20. The scraper 38 and the arm 43 also derive their movement from the arms 29, the scraper being mounted on arms 39 pivoted directly to the arms 29 and the arm 43 connected through the linkwork 45, 47, 46, 48, 44. Forward movement of the apparatus is provided by the winding up of a winch 34, the cable 37 from which is attached to a point ahead in the line of travel. Another winch 50 acting on the main frame 27 of the implement regulates working depth and lifts the implement clear of the ground when necessary.
